Essays / Topic Outline and Thesis Statement Guide for Capital Punishment. [11]

Your thesis statement can't just be capital punishment. In your thesis statement mention 4 main points you want to talk about. Then those will be your 4 main points, and you just have to come up with supporting details.

Writing Feedback / Cheating in School- Satire Essay Help [2]

So I have to write a satire for my college english class, and my teacher didn't give us any length, topic or content requirements, except that it has to be a satire. I'm not sure how to end it or if I need to add more. Hopefully you can help me. : )

College Cheating - Satire



Every fall thousands and thousands of young adults head off to college to gain the skills they will need later in life. How do these young adults gain these skills? By copying peoples' answers, stealing tests, and texting each other the answers. This is definitely how their parents want their hard-earned money to be spent.

Why do we go to college anyway? It's not like we actually learn anything. We go so that one-day when we interview for a job we sound like we actually know what we are talking about. But those four years and thousands of dollars, have they actually taught us anything. No, not really. Sure you can probably write a decent paper, but did you really learn what you needed to so you can succeed in life.

College is a time to be adventurous and explore. So who has time to actually do their homework and study for exams? No one. We want to have the full college experience, including the parties, drunken nights, and the romances. We don't have our parents or our teachers around to tell us what to do and when to do it. So why should we study, when we can wait until the last minute and get the answers from someone who already did the work. Seems like a good plan to me.
